ROTHSCHILD BUYS INDONESIAN COAL STAKES FOR $3 BILLION - BLOOMBERG
Bloomberg reported that, Nathaniel Rothschild, the only son of U.K. financier Jacob Rothschild, agreed to invest $3 billion in two Indonesian coal companies through Vallar Plc, allowing the nation’s biggest producer of the fuel to list in London.
Bloomberg further reported, Vallar will buy 75 percent of PT Berau Coal Energy and 25 percent of PT Bakrie & Brothers’ PT Bumi Resources in a cash and stock transaction, the company said today in a statement. Bakrie Group will be the largest combined shareholder in Vallar -- to be renamed Bumi Plc -- and have the right to nominate the chairman, chief executive officer and chief financial officer.
The reverse takeover, which gives control to the holders of the acquired company, will create an Indonesian “resources champion,” combining the nation’s largest coal producer, Bumi, and fifth-largest, Berau, according to Vallar. Rothschild, former co-president of New York hedge-fund firm Atticus Capital LLC, raised 707.2 million pounds ($1.13 billion) in Vallar’s initial public offering in London in July and had considered deals of as much as $5 billion.

“This acquisition should be well received by investors since this is a good price for high-quality coal assets,” Liberum Capital analysts wrote in a report. “A London-listed, large scale, pure play Indonesian coal play should offer a unique commodity exposure and have strong investment appeal.”
Bumi Plc will target coal output of 140 million metric tons a year and be the largest thermal-coal supplier to China, Rothschild said on a conference call.
Mandatory Offer
Vallar, whose London-traded shares were suspended today, plans to make a mandatory offer to Berau’s minority shareholders and increase its ownership in Bumi in 2011, it said. Bakrie Group will hold 43 percent of Vallar stock after the deal.
The planned London listing, the first for an Indonesian company, “will enhance our international profile, provide a currency and platform for development in the region and put us in a much stronger position to build on the organic growth that our combined assets already provide,” Indra Bakrie, proposed chairman of Jersey, Channel Islands-based Vallar, said in the statement.
The “remarkable” deal is a “win-win” for shareholders, said Rothschild, who in April ranked seventh in the Sunday Times “Rich List,” an annual estimate of net worth of the 25 wealthiest U.K.-based hedge-fund managers.
Bumi Production
Indonesia is Asia’s biggest exporter of thermal coal, used in power stations. Bumi Resources, the country’s largest coal miner by volume with a market value of 54 trillion rupiah ($6 billion), produced 60 million tons and sold 58 million tons of the fuel last year.
The Jakarta-based company is a unit of Bakrie & Brothers, an investment company controlled by the family of billionaire and politician Aburizal Bakrie, Indonesia’s fourth-richest man, according to Forbes Asia. Sovereign wealth fund China Investment Corp. bought $1.9 billion of debt from Bumi in September 2009.
Bumi shares reversed losses after today’s announcement, rising 2 percent to 2,600 rupiah at 3:40 p.m. Jakarta time. The stock has climbed 7.2 percent this year, compared with a 44 percent gain in the benchmark Jakarta Composite Index.
Berau, with a market value of 18.2 trillion rupiah, is 75 percent owned by PT Bukit Mutiara, a unit of PT Recapital Advisors. Bukit Mutiara will retain 15.3 percent after the sale, Berau said in a statement.
Berau expects to produce 17.9 million tons of coal this year, rising to as much as 22 million tons by 2012, President Director Rosan Roeslani said Aug. 19. The Jakarta-based company raised $152 million selling shares in an August IPO.
